Driving Quality and Security
One of the most significant benefits of transparency in open source development is its impact on software quality and security. With code openly available for inspection, developers can identify and address issues more effectively. This collective scrutiny leads to faster bug fixes, improved code quality, and enhanced security measures. Furthermore, transparency encourages a culture of peer review and knowledge sharing, where best practices are exchanged, and expertise is leveraged to produce robust, reliable software.
